时间:2024-10-14 来源:网络 人气:
ExtJS后台管理系统是一种基于B/S架构的应用软件系统,它通过ExtJS框架实现前端界面,后端则通常采用Java、PHP、Python等语言进行开发。该系统具有以下特点:
跨平台:支持Windows、Linux、Mac等操作系统。
跨浏览器:兼容IE、Firefox、Chrome等主流浏览器。
高性能:采用异步数据加载技术,提高系统响应速度。
易用性:丰富的组件库和API,降低开发难度。
在设计ExtJS后台管理系统时,应遵循以下原则:
模块化设计:将系统划分为多个模块,便于维护和扩展。
分层设计:采用MVC(模型-视图-控制器)模式,提高代码复用性。
用户体验:注重界面美观、操作便捷,提高用户满意度。
安全性:加强数据加密、权限控制,确保系统安全稳定。
以下将详细介绍ExtJS后台管理系统的实现过程:
1. 系统架构
系统采用B/S架构,前端使用ExtJS框架,后端则根据需求选择合适的开发语言和框架。以下是一个典型的系统架构图: